Here I am again with another piece to the puzzling condition of my 5 1/2 old big buff rock hen. (I posted last week but can't find the post) so to summarize:
The beginning:
blood on the poop board (no poop, some tissue)
squishy, bloated belly
falling, off balance
yet eating and drinking
INITIAL TREATMENT:
brought inside home for 2 days
warm bath
yogurt
apple cider vinegar in water
RESULT:
finally laid an egg (2nd ever)
walking okay
put back into coop
END OF NEXT DAY:
Her bottom around her vent is plucked clean. It is not red, but still squishy. (I don't know if the squishy big bottom is typical of a large hen)
I've read a lot of threads concerning bare bottoms, but found no answers though it happens a lot.
It's getting cold now, wondering if she needs extra protection and if there is something anyone can tell me the about her plucked behind and what to do about it.
